What are cookies ?

Cookies are small text files used to store small pieces of information. They are stored on your device when the website is loaded on your browser. These cookies help us to make the website work properly, to make it more secure, to provide a better user experience and to understand how the website works and to analyse what works and where it needs improvement.

What types of cookies do we use?

Necessary : Some cookies are essential for you to enjoy all the features of our site. They allow us to maintain user sessions and prevent any security threats. They do not collect or store any personal information. For example, these cookies allow you to log into your account and add products to your shopping cart, and to pay securely.

Analytics : these cookies store information such as the number of visitors to the website, the number of unique visitors, the pages of the website that have been visited, the source of the visit, etc. This data helps us to understand and analyse the performance of the website and where it needs to be improved.

Advertising : Our website displays advertisements. These cookies are used to personalize the ads we show you so that they are meaningful to you. These cookies also help us track the effectiveness of these advertising campaigns.

The information stored in these cookies may also be used by third-party advertising providers to show you ads on other websites on the browser as well.

Functional : These are the cookies that help with some of the non-essential functionality on our website. These features include embedding content such as videos or sharing website content on social media platforms.

Preferences : These cookies help us store your settings and browsing preferences, such as language preferences, so that you have a better and more efficient experience the next time you visit the website.
